Significance of MDR1 gene C3435T polymorphism in predicting childhood refractory epilepsy.
Epilepsy research - 1 May 2017
Lv Rui-Juan, Shao Xiao-Qiu, Cui Tao, Wang Qun
Abstract excerpt
The association between the MDR1 gene C3435T polymorphism and childhood intractable epilepsy remains controversial. In this study, we performed a meta-analysis to clarify this issue. We searched the PubMed, Medline, Embase and CNKI databases for studies published through October 2016 that evaluated the association between the MDR1 C3435T polymorphism and childhood refractory epilepsy.
